Leadership Quote by Charlie Kirk

"Once we're ignored or dismissed long enough, conservatives seem to just shrug our collective shoulders and accept defeat. It's this type of passivity that has allowed progressives to dominate film and television, universities and large swaths of the mainstream news media"

About this Quote

Kirk’s complaint is staged as a diagnosis but functions as a recruitment pitch: stop sulking, start building. By framing conservatives as “ignored or dismissed,” he casts his side not as historically powerful but as culturally patronized outsiders, a posture that converts resentment into solidarity. The rhetorical move is savvy: “defeat” isn’t blamed on unpopular policies or demographic change; it’s blamed on temperament, on a fatal “shrug” that can be corrected. That makes the listener feel both wronged and newly responsible, a potent mix for mobilization.

The phrase “collective shoulders” does extra work. It turns a personal emotion into a group habit, implying that conservatism’s problem isn’t ideas but will. Kirk’s real target is passivity as a moral failing: if you’re losing, you’re complicit. That subtext conveniently absolves leadership while pressuring the rank-and-file to donate, organize, create content, run for office, or at least stop consuming politics as grievance entertainment.

Then comes the familiar “institutions list” - film and TV, universities, mainstream news - a map of cultural legitimacy. He’s not arguing about specific stories, curricula, or reporting; he’s asserting capture. “Progressives dominate” is a shorthand that collapses complex industries into a single antagonist, making every bad headline or annoying sitcom feel like part of a coordinated project.

Context matters: this is post-2010s conservative activism’s core strategy, shifting the battleground from legislation to culture, from persuading majorities to winning gatekeeping positions. It’s less lament than marching order: if politics feels stuck, take the feed, the syllabus, and the writers’ room.
